How to Gamble Responsibly
- Set Limits: Always establish time and money limits before you start. Stick to these boundaries strictly.
- Educate Yourself: Understand the rules of the game and make informed decisions based on knowledge rather than impulse.
- Take Breaks: Regular intervals can help prevent compulsive behaviour. Step away from your screen periodically.
- Seek Help: If you feel overwhelmed, don’t hesitate to reach out for professional assistance or utilise support networks.
Regional Specifics in the UK
The UK has stringent regulations governing online gambling, overseen by the UK Gambling Commission. These regulations aim to protect consumers and ensure fairness across all platforms. However, enforcement varies regionally; therefore, it’s crucial for players to be aware of local laws that may impact their gaming experiences. For instance, Northern Ireland has different stipulations compared to England or Scotland regarding advertising and age verification processes.
